Springvale House

By: Light House Studio

Light House Studio were commissioned to deliver a comprehensive reimagining of both the exterior and interior of Springvale House, a detached property located just outside Winchester.  The brief centred on transforming an underused and poorly configured loft into a calm, light-filled living space that elevates the entire home.

A key design feature is the striking enlarged triangular gable feature window that acts as a visual focal point.  Positioned to frame picturesque views of the surrounding mature treeline, this architectural gesture elevates the entire loft experience—flooding the interior with natural light and connecting it to its leafy setting.

To the front of the property, a contemporary gable dormer was introduced. This addition accommodates a thoughtfully designed bathroom while also improving the proportions and comfort of a guest bedroom through the introduction of larger windows. Together, the feature gable window, front dormer, and strategic interior changes create a bright, functional, and balanced upper floor.

Internally, a bespoke oak staircase was installed to elevate the circulation space with a high-quality finish.  Discreetly integrated storage units were carefully placed to maximise usable space whilst maintaining a refined aesthetic.  Every design intervention was carefully considered to enhance the home’s existing character ensuring that the new elements feel intentional, timeless and cohesive.

Externally, a sympathetic palette of dark-finished cladding and concrete roof tiles ensured that the new dormer and gable features are seamlessly integrated complementing the original features of the house.

This reimaged loft refurbishment project exemplifies how thoughtful, well-executed design can unlock the potential of an underused existing space.  The contemporary interventions not only provide additional light and framed views but also enhances everyday living, transforming an underused loft into a warm, functional, and light-filled living space that feels both elevated and intentional.
